LA|Santa Monica's Hidden French Spot?

🏠 Muse 📍 108 W Channel Rd, Santa Monica, CA 90402 The restaurant is stunning—Art Deco decor with perfectly moody lighting, not too bright or dark. Service was super warm (almost too warm for this introvert 😅). First course: 🦪 Mussel dressed in sesame with pear (daily special) — A light cold dish. One mussel slightly undercooked, but the crisp pear kept it refreshing. 🍞 Brioche — MUST ORDER. Crisp outside, pillowy inside, incredible with butter. Couldn’t stop nibbling. 🌿 Sunchokes with Shaved Castelfranco — Eat the sunchokes and radicchio together; radicchio alone is way too salty. Second course: 🍚 Risotto — First version was extremely salty. We sent it back, and the remake was much better—creamy, well-seasoned, great texture. 🥔 Pomme Pavé with Citrus Hollandaise — MVP of the night! Crispy layered potatoes with a bright, tangy hollandaise. Desserts (went all-in, skipped third course): 🍫 Chocolate Tart — Rich, deep chocolate, not overly sweet. Favorite! 🍋 Lemon Tart — Perfectly balanced sweet-tart, refreshing after the mains. 🍮 Vanilla St. Honoré — Cream puff + vanilla cream + caramel. Pretty and pleasant. ☕ Tiramisu — A bit dense and sweet, least exciting of the bunch. Notes: ⚠️ Reservations essential—tiny space, limited seats.
